ObjectionsS

3(1)Any person may object to a proposed flood protection scheme.S

(2)An objection is valid if it—

(a)is made in writing,

(b)sets out the name and address of the objector, and

(c)is made before the expiry of the period of 28 days beginning with the date notice of the scheme is first published under paragraph 1(1)(a).

(3)An objection which is made by electronic means is to be treated as being in writing if it is received in a form which is legible and capable of being used for subsequent reference.

(4)In this schedule, a “late objection” is an objection that would be a valid objection but for the fact that it was made after the end of the period specified in sub-paragraph (2)(c).
